New York City has initiated phase one of reopening after a three-month COVID-19 shutdown, expecting 400,000 workers to return to various sectors. Hospitalizations have decreased, and testing has increased. However, more contact tracers are needed to prevent a second wave. The CDC suggests hiring 30,000 to 100,000 tracers by September, but some states lack resources. High summer case numbers could hinder fall containment efforts.
